Output 85c604b89e2849747172d823920175c1da244b975e058c79d749a2deff28e154:0

value
67000
script pubkey
OP_0 OP_PUSHBYTES_20 423bf5cac620fc0aea33104eac2b652b9cb03b6d
address
tb1qggaltjkxyr7q463nzp82c2m99wwtqwmdhlpmuu
transaction
85c604b89e2849747172d823920175c1da244b975e058c79d749a2deff28e154